Communications connectors with jackwire contacts and printed circuit boards

1. A communications connector having a plurality of signal carrying paths, the communications connector comprising:

  • a printed circuit board that includes a plurality of openings in a first surface thereof, a plurality of contact pads that are spaced apart from the plurality of openings, a plurality of output terminals, and a plurality of conductive paths that connect at least some of the plurality of contact pads to respective ones of the plurality of output terminals; and

    a plurality of contacts, each contact having a plug contact region, a pad contact region that is in an elastically mobile region of each respective contact and that is arranged to mate with a respective one of the plurality of contact pads and a termination end that is mounted in a respective one of the plurality of openings in the first surface of the printed circuit board,wherein a first of the plurality of signal carrying paths extends from the plug contact region of a first of the plurality of contacts to a first of the plurality of output terminals through a first of the contact pads and a first of the conductive paths.
